Caption - PETA and "Tofurky" - Have a Happy Thanksgiving!!
Yahoo News Photos ^ | 11/27/02 | Reuters

Posted on 11/27/2002 11:05:23 AM PST by NormsRevenge

Kayla Worden, an activist for PETA (People for the Ethical Treatment of Animals), waves to commuters while giving away free 'Tofurky' in Washington D.C. November 26, 2002. PETA is encouraging people celebrating Thanksgiving to try Tofurky, a soy-based roast, instead of the more traditional turkey meal usually associated with the U.S. holiday. Worden is dressed as a pilgrim. REUTERS/Win McNamee
